THS4141IDGN Description
The THS4141IDGN is a high-performance differential operational amplifier designed for demanding applications requiring high bandwidth and low distortion. Manufactured by Texas Instruments, this linear IC chip is part of the THS4141 family and is housed in an 8HVSSOP package. It features a wide supply voltage range from 4 V to 33 V, making it versatile for various power supply configurations. The differential output type ensures high signal integrity and noise rejection, essential for precision signal processing.
THS4141IDGN Features
- Wide Supply Voltage Range: The THS4141IDGN operates from 4 V to 33 V, providing flexibility in power supply design.
- High Gain Bandwidth Product: With a gain bandwidth product of 205 MHz, this amplifier offers excellent performance for high-frequency applications.
- High Slew Rate: The 450V/µs slew rate ensures fast response times, making it suitable for high-speed signal processing.
- Low Input Bias Current: The 5.1 µA input bias current minimizes offset errors, enhancing the accuracy of the amplifier.
- Low Input Offset Voltage: The 1 mV input offset voltage ensures high precision in signal amplification.
- High Output Current: The 85 mA output current per channel allows for driving high-capacitance loads.
- Differential Output: The differential output type reduces common-mode noise and improves signal fidelity.
- Surface Mount Packaging: The surface mount package (8HVSSOP) is ideal for compact and high-density PCB designs.
- Compliance and Reliability: The THS4141IDGN is REACH unaffected and RoHS3 compliant, ensuring environmental sustainability and regulatory compliance. It also has a moisture sensitivity level (MSL) of 1, making it suitable for a wide range of manufacturing environments.
